Set in Roodepoort, The little Falls Lifestyle Estate offers accommodation with a private pool. This property offers access to a balcony, free private parking and free WiFi. Roodepoort Country Club is 4.8 km away and Parkview Golf Club is 20 km from the apartment.
The apartment is composed of 1 bedroom, a fully equipped kitchen, and 1 bathroom. A flat-screen TV is featured.
Sandton City Mall is 23 km from the apartment, while Gautrain Sandton Station is 23 km away. Lanseria International Airport is 22 km from the property.
